Can I enter what I paid last year to do taxes in: Let's enter the legal and professional expenses for your Online sales work-Some examples include:Tax Preparation fees

Yes, you can enter any fees you paid for advice on tax preparation in that section.  Now, if you prepared your return yourself and you just paid for the software (i.e. TurboTax), then those software fees would be better placed under the Other Miscellaneous Expense category.
